Akkodis is looking for an experienced Quantitative Analyst to join their high-performing Quant team in London. The role involves developing pricing models and analytics, partnering with various teams on strategic projects, and enhancing mathematical tools for risk functions.
Candidates should possess solid knowledge of numerical methods, experience in complex financial models, and ideally a Master's degree in a relevant field. This position requires 3 days on site for a duration of 6 months or more.
